在人工智能深度融入日常生活的2026年,编程素养已成为青少年面向未来的核心竞争力。而在众多编程入门工具中,有一只黄色的小猫陪伴全球数千万孩子开启了编程的第一课——它就是Scratch。今天,我们就来全面了解什么是Scratch图形化编程,以及孩子应该如何学习它。

什么是Scratch图形化编程?
Scratch是由美国麻省理工学院媒体实验室开发的图形化编程语言,专为8-16岁青少年设计。与传统的代码编程不同,Scratch采用“搭积木”的方式——用户只需拖拽色彩丰富的指令积木块,像拼插乐高一样组合起来,就能创建动画、游戏、故事等交互式作品。
这种设计极大降低了编程入门门槛。孩子不需要记忆复杂的语法,也不需要懂英文,只需通过鼠标拖拽,就能让角色动起来、发出声音、实现各种有趣的效果。正如Scratch之父米切尔·雷斯尼克所说:“每个孩子都需要掌握其基本原理,才能在这个快速变化的世界脱颖而出。”
自2007年发布以来,Scratch已被翻译成70余种语言,在全球150多个国家和地区广泛使用,成为少儿编程教育的“世界语”。

为什么要让孩子学习Scratch?
培养逻辑思维与创造力
Scratch编程不仅仅是技术学习,更是思维训练。孩子在创作过程中需要分析问题、设计算法、调试程序,这能有效培养系统性思考和解决问题的能力。通过将创意落地为可交互的作品,孩子的想象力和创新力也得到了充分激发。
跨学科知识融合
Scratch天然能与数学、物理、语文等学科融合。例如,在游戏中需要用到平面直角坐标系、算术运算,甚至三角函数和抛物线方程。在兴趣的驱动下,这些原本枯燥的知识变得生动有趣。
为未来学习奠基
Scratch是通往高级编程语言的桥梁。通过Scratch建立的编程思维和逻辑基础,将让孩子在未来学习Python、C++时更加从容。正如小码王构建的从Scratch启蒙、Python衔接到C++信奥的全链路教育体系,为孩子提供了清晰的成长路径。

零基础孩子如何学习Scratch?
第一步:熟悉基础操作
从认识Scratch界面开始——舞台区是作品展示的地方,角色区管理所有角色,代码积木区则提供各种功能的积木块。孩子可以先尝试最简单的任务:添加一个角色,用“移动10步”积木让它走起来,再用“当绿旗被点击”积木控制启动。
第二步:掌握核心编程概念
随着学习深入,孩子将逐步理解:
顺序结构:指令按顺序执行
循环结构:“重复执行”积木让程序高效运行
条件判断:“如果...那么...”积木让角色根据不同情况做出不同反应
变量与数据:记录得分、生命值等游戏数据
第三步:项目实战中成长
最好的学习方式是在创作中学习。孩子可以从简单项目开始:制作一个会跳舞的小猫动画,设计一个接苹果的小游戏,逐步挑战更复杂的互动故事。Scratch社区中数以千万计的共享项目,也是激发灵感的宝贵资源。

选择专业机构,让学习更高效
虽然Scratch本身免费易得,但系统性的引导能让学习事半功倍。作为行业领军者,小码王在少儿编程领域深耕十年,构建了完善的课程体系。
权威的技术背书是小码王专业性的有力证明:作为教育部中国教育科学研究院少儿编程课程研发合作单位,深度参与国家级课程标准的制定;同时担任蓝桥杯青少年组咨询单位,以及全国中小学信息技术创新与实践大赛赛项技术支持单位。更值得一提的是,小码王已与杭州“六小龙”云深处科技等前沿AI企业达成战略合作,将产业前沿技术转化为适合孩子的教学资源。
凭借全国80+直营校区的稳健布局,小码王已与全国4000+所院校建立战略合作关系,服务覆盖数百万学员。其创新的“线下小班+直播授课+互动AI课”多元化教学模式,既保留了线下课堂的互动深度,又融合了线上学习的灵活便捷。
在小码王,Scratch不仅是入门工具,更是通向AI世界的起点。超过50%的课程深度融入计算机视觉、语音识别等AI内容,让孩子在创作中理解前沿技术。从Scratch启蒙,到Python进阶,再到C++信奥竞赛,小码王为孩子铺设了一条清晰的成长之路。
编程教育,本质上是面向未来的投资。让孩子从Scratch出发,用积木搭建创意,用代码对话未来。正如一位小码王学员家长所说:“通过学习,孩子不仅热爱编程,逻辑思维能力明显提升,做数学题也更加严谨了。”这或许正是编程教育最珍贵的馈赠。







98832


浙公网安备33010502012242号